Mexico Intracranial Arterial Diseases Market Overview

The Mexico intracranial arterial diseases market is characterized by a growing prevalence of conditions such as intracranial atherosclerosis, aneurysms, and strokes. Factors driving market growth include an aging population, lifestyle changes leading to increased risk factors such as hypertension and diabetes, and improved diagnostic capabilities. Key players in the market offer a range of diagnostic and treatment options, including imaging technologies, medications, and minimally invasive surgical procedures. However, challenges such as limited access to specialized care in rural areas and the high cost of certain treatments may impede market expansion. Overall, the Mexico intracranial arterial diseases market is poised for steady growth as awareness of these conditions increases and healthcare infrastructure continues to improve.

Mexico Intracranial Arterial Diseases Market Challenges

In the Mexico intracranial arterial diseases market, challenges include limited access to advanced diagnostic technologies and specialized treatment options in certain regions, leading to disparities in patient care. Additionally, there is a lack of awareness among the general population about the symptoms and risks associated with intracranial arterial diseases, resulting in delayed diagnosis and treatment. The high cost of treatment and medications can also be a significant barrier for patients, particularly those from lower socioeconomic backgrounds. Furthermore, navigating the complex healthcare system and obtaining timely referrals to neurologists or neurosurgeons can be challenging for both patients and healthcare providers. Overall, addressing these challenges will require collaboration among healthcare professionals, policymakers, and industry stakeholders to improve the management and outcomes of intracranial arterial diseases in Mexico.

Mexico Intracranial Arterial Diseases Market Government Policy

The Mexican government has implemented various policies to address intracranial arterial diseases, focusing on improving access to healthcare services and promoting research and development in the field. Initiatives such as Seguro Popular and the Universal Health Coverage program aim to provide affordable healthcare to all citizens, including those suffering from intracranial arterial diseases. Additionally, the government has established partnerships with private sectors and academic institutions to support innovation and advancements in treatment options for these conditions. Regulations governing medical devices and pharmaceuticals ensure safety and efficacy in the market, while efforts to streamline approval processes aim to expedite access to new treatments. Overall, the government`s policies in Mexico strive to enhance the quality of care and outcomes for patients with intracranial arterial diseases.
